““THE SUPERMEMO MODEL HOW TO REMEMBER EVERYTHING YOU HAVE EVER LEARNED Long-term memory has two components: retrievability and stability. Retrievability determines how easily we remember something, and depends on how near the surface of our consciousness the information is ‘swimming’. Stability, on the other hand, is to do with how deeply information is anchored in our brains. Some memories have a high level of stability but a low level of retrievability. Try to recall one of your old phone numbers – you probably won’t be able to. But if you see the number in front of you, you will recognise it immediately. Imagine that you are learning Chinese. You have learned a word and memorised it. Without practice, over time it will become increasingly difficult to remember. The amount of time it takes for you to forget it completely can be calculated, and ideally you should be reminded of the word precisely when you are in the process of forgetting it. The more often you are reminded of the word, the longer you will remember it for. This learning programme is called Super-Memo and was developed by the Polish researcher Piotr Woźniak. Jan Cox After learning something, you should ideally refresh your memory of it at the following intervals: one, ten, thirty and sixty days afterwards.””
